mirror of
https://github.com/kovidgoyal/calibre.git
synced 2025-07-09 03:04:10 -04:00
Avoid pointless traceback if vendor string is empty in user defined driver
This commit is contained in:
parent
50f6f9ea8f
commit
b1c0c59a2b
@ -95,18 +95,19 @@ class USER_DEFINED(USBMS):
|
|||||||
def do_delayed_plugin_initialization(self):
|
def do_delayed_plugin_initialization(self):
|
||||||
try:
|
try:
|
||||||
e = self.settings().extra_customization
|
e = self.settings().extra_customization
|
||||||
self.VENDOR_ID = int(e[self.OPT_USB_VENDOR_ID], 16)
|
if e[self.OPT_USB_VENDOR_ID]:
|
||||||
self.PRODUCT_ID = int(e[self.OPT_USB_PRODUCT_ID], 16)
|
self.VENDOR_ID = int(e[self.OPT_USB_VENDOR_ID], 16)
|
||||||
self.BCD = [int(e[self.OPT_USB_REVISION_ID], 16)]
|
self.PRODUCT_ID = int(e[self.OPT_USB_PRODUCT_ID], 16)
|
||||||
if e[self.OPT_USB_WINDOWS_MM_VEN_ID]:
|
self.BCD = [int(e[self.OPT_USB_REVISION_ID], 16)]
|
||||||
self.VENDOR_NAME.append(e[self.OPT_USB_WINDOWS_MM_VEN_ID])
|
if e[self.OPT_USB_WINDOWS_MM_VEN_ID]:
|
||||||
if e[self.OPT_USB_WINDOWS_CA_VEN_ID] and \
|
self.VENDOR_NAME.append(e[self.OPT_USB_WINDOWS_MM_VEN_ID])
|
||||||
e[self.OPT_USB_WINDOWS_CA_VEN_ID] not in self.VENDOR_NAME:
|
if e[self.OPT_USB_WINDOWS_CA_VEN_ID] and \
|
||||||
self.VENDOR_NAME.append(e[self.OPT_USB_WINDOWS_CA_VEN_ID])
|
e[self.OPT_USB_WINDOWS_CA_VEN_ID] not in self.VENDOR_NAME:
|
||||||
self.WINDOWS_MAIN_MEM = e[self.OPT_USB_WINDOWS_MM_ID] + '&'
|
self.VENDOR_NAME.append(e[self.OPT_USB_WINDOWS_CA_VEN_ID])
|
||||||
self.WINDOWS_CARD_A_MEM = e[self.OPT_USB_WINDOWS_CA_ID] + '&'
|
self.WINDOWS_MAIN_MEM = e[self.OPT_USB_WINDOWS_MM_ID] + '&'
|
||||||
self.EBOOK_DIR_MAIN = e[self.OPT_MAIN_MEM_FOLDER]
|
self.WINDOWS_CARD_A_MEM = e[self.OPT_USB_WINDOWS_CA_ID] + '&'
|
||||||
self.EBOOK_DIR_CARD_A = e[self.OPT_CARD_A_FOLDER]
|
self.EBOOK_DIR_MAIN = e[self.OPT_MAIN_MEM_FOLDER]
|
||||||
|
self.EBOOK_DIR_CARD_A = e[self.OPT_CARD_A_FOLDER]
|
||||||
except:
|
except:
|
||||||
import traceback
|
import traceback
|
||||||
traceback.print_exc()
|
traceback.print_exc()
|
||||||
@ -151,5 +152,3 @@ class USER_DEFINED(USBMS):
|
|||||||
names['carda'] = main
|
names['carda'] = main
|
||||||
|
|
||||||
return names
|
return names
|
||||||
|
|
||||||
|
|
||||||
|
Loading…
x
Reference in New Issue
Block a user